Alternative fuels near petrol parity in India’s passenger-vehicle retail mix

Alternative fuels accounted for 40.59% of India’s passenger-vehicle retail sales in July, close to petrol’s 41.68%, as CNG, hybrids and EVs gained ground. Total vehicle retail sales rose 25.89% year on year to 2.59 million units.

India’s vehicle retail fuel mix is nearing parity between petrol and alternatives, led by CNG, hybrids and EVs. Record July sales, cheaper financing and fuel-price pressure lifted demand, while Maruti Suzuki reports strong uptake for underbody-CNG SUVs.
